1. Quinoa: The Ultimate Power Grain

Quinoa is often hailed as a super grain, and for good reason. Unlike many grains, quinoa is a complete protein, meaning it contains all nine essential amino acids. Just one cup of cooked quinoa offers approximately 8 grams of protein and 5 grams of fiber. This amazing grain is packed with B vitamins, magnesium, and iron, all of which play vital roles in energy production.

2. Spinach: The Iron Boosting Green

Spinach is one of the best sources of iron, which is essential for maintaining energy levels. A 100-gram serving of spinach provides about 2.7 mg of iron. When your body gets enough iron, it can effectively transport oxygen to your muscles and tissues, making you feel more energized.

5. Sweet Potatoes: The Complex Carbohydrate Champion

Sweet potatoes are your best friends when it comes to sustained energy. They’re saturated in complex carbohydrates and fiber. A medium-sized sweet potato offers about 115 calories, 27 grams of carbs, and many vitamins, including vitamin A and C.

6. Chia Seeds: The Tiny Energy Bombs

Chia seeds are loaded with fiber, protein, and omega-3 fatty acids. These tiny seeds can swell up to 12 times their weight in water, which helps keep you hydrated and full longer. Just two tablespoons include about 140 calories, 5 grams of protein, and 11 grams of fiber.
